According to a report by the Ministry of Construction , the national road network plan for the period 2026-2030 includes 43 expressways with a total length of approximately 8,923 km. Of these, the priority investment target before 2030 is approximately 6,591 km to connect five key economic regions and four growth poles of the country. By the end of April 2026, approximately 3,345 km of expressways had been put into operation and technically opened to traffic; simultaneously, an additional 1,252 km are under construction, expected to be completed before 2027. When the projects under construction are completed, the total length of expressways nationwide will reach approximately 4,561 km, creating an important foundation for realizing the goal of 5,000 km of expressways by 2030.
According to the Central Party Committee's Action Program, during the period 2026-2030, 11 routes and sections are expected to be invested in, with a total length of approximately 1,251 km and a preliminary total investment of over 615 trillion VND. Many important projects such as Hoa Binh - Son La - Dien Bien, Bac Kan - Cao Bang, and Ho Chi Minh City's Ring Road 4... will be implemented by local authorities, accounting for about 66% of the total length. In addition, the group of routes connecting growth poles includes 9 projects with a total length of approximately 470 km and an estimated total investment of over 187 trillion VND. These include important routes such as Ninh Binh - Hai Phong, Ho Chi Minh City - Moc Bai, and the Tuyen Quang - Ha Giang expressway (phase 2). One of the key tasks in the coming period is to expand the 2,801 km of expressways currently under phased investment from 2 lanes to a full 4 lanes, with a total estimated capital of 80 trillion VND.

Speaking at the conference, Deputy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ee Nguyen Manh Tuan said that the Tuyen Quang - Ha Giang Expressway Project (Phase 1), the section passing through Tuyen Quang province, is 77 km long with a total investment of 8,800 billion VND. Currently, all 14 bidding packages are being implemented simultaneously, with construction value reaching approximately 64.2%. Of this, the 68.9 km section is expected to have its main components completed before June 30, 2026; the remaining 8.1 km section is expected to have its land handover completed in May 2026, the Nghiem Son and Phu Lam bridges opened before December 31, 2026, and the entire route completed in July 2027.
For the section passing through the former Ha Giang province, the project is 27.48 km long, with a complete 4-lane scale and a total investment of over 5,028 billion VND. Currently, the 2-lane section has reached over 94% completion and is expected to be finished by the end of May 2026. Simultaneously with construction, Tuyen Quang province is preparing to invest in the next phases, including upgrading the section through the province to a complete 4-lane scale and the second phase of the expressway from Tan Quang to Thanh Thuy International Border Gate, contributing to completing inter-regional connectivity and creating momentum for the development of the northern mountainous region.
The Standing Vice Chairman of the Provincial People's Committee emphasized that the project still faces many difficulties due to the complex mountainous terrain, high investment costs, and very high capital requirements. Tuyen Quang province requested the Ministry of Construction to advise the Prime Minister to continue assigning the locality as the managing agency; and at the same time, to pay attention to allocating central government budget funds, providing technical support, and preparing for investment in subsequent phases.
